Salt caravans in the Sahara, imposing forts on the Ghanaian coast, urban buzz in Lagos, the steamy lushness of Casamance- West Africa's attractions are as diverse as they are intriguing. Whether you want to set out for Timbuktu, laze on a sandy beach or overland it from desert to jungle, Lonely Planet shows you the what, where and how.
- Move to the groove - our expert music chapter tell who's who, where it's happening and what's hot
- Be inspired - highlights, itineraries and planning sections help you plot your path
- Get the background with in-depth discussion of West Africa's history, manifold cultures and distinctive arts and crafts
- Talk the talk - our language chapter will have you greeting locals in 25 regional languages
- Go your own way with detailed transport information and 150 user-friendly maps
